Web14 jan. 2024 · We found a silver plated dish 10.5 inche diameter that had a thick coating of silver plate. I made a video and dissolved the entire plate using 900ml of concentrated nitric acid. Then I filtered and precipitated the silver chloride and converted to pure silver metal with lye and sugar.
